In this episode of Child Care Conversations, you’ll meet Melissa McCall from North Carolina, who shares her journey blending play and literacy in early childhood education. Melissa opens up about her own daughter’s struggles with early reading skills during the pandemic and how that inspired her to champion play-based, research-backed learning.
You’ll pick up practical tips for teachers and parents, learn why playful activities build strong literacy foundations, and discover resources to support your little learners. It’s a warm, insightful chat that’ll leave you feeling inspired and ready to try something new!
